# Build Provenance: Incremental Rebuilds on Mosswire

Quick primer: Mosswire only rebuilds pages whose content hash changed, so "why didn't my page update?" usually means the source hash matched. Every incremental run writes a provenance record — which inputs, which template version, which cache entries it reused. If output looks stale, don't nuke the cache first; check the provenance log. Each record is keyed by the token that appears below.

build token for fafof-tageg: htk21_f30a3062ec5a0972b3bbf

## Runbook: ScanBridge Integration

This fragment covers the barcode scanner bridge used by the Wrenfield warehouse fleet. The bridge polls connected scanners over the local relay and forwards decoded payloads to the inventory queue. Before any release, confirm that the relay heartbeat is green and that no scanners are stuck in pairing mode; a stuck pairing blocks the whole batch. If the queue backs up, restart the bridge rather than the relay — relay restarts drop scanner sessions. Releases must ship with the configuration values below.

service settings:
[framir]
port = 3306
region = west-2
host = framir.paliqcorp.corp
timeout_ms = 3000
retries = 1

## Building Access — Spares Room (Hullbrook Annex)

Contractors: the spare hardware room is down the east corridor on the ground floor, third door on the left. Sign in at the front desk first and grab a visitor lanyard. Anything you take out, jot it in the blue logbook — yes, even the little stuff. The door self-locks, so don't wedge it. To get in, punch in the code below.

staff pass of hagug-taguf = bdg-HJ-9

The meeting reviewed the renewal of the component-supply agreement with Varnell Metalworks, expiring at quarter end. Procurement presented benchmarking showing Varnell's pricing remains 4% below alternatives, though lead times have lengthened. The board is asked to note that a three-year renewal with a volume-break clause was approved in principle, subject to legal review of the liability terms. Quality metrics were deemed satisfactory. The commercial reasoning underpinning this decision is recorded below.

board note of kadug-tawig: Only 5 of the 100 pilot accounts renewed Oliath, so a churn review is set for April 15.